About your role as a Cook:
You will prepare, season, and cook food according to tested recipes for residents, visitors, and employees. Great care goes into every meal for our residents, and you will play a big role in providing residents with a great dining experience.
Your Responsibilities as a Cook on our team: - Responsible for cleanliness of large equipment in preparation and serving areas.
- Plans cooking schedule so food is ready at serving time.
- Maintains quality of products throughout preparation and serving by means of routine temperature checks and taste tests.
- Sets up food in steam tables and delivers more food as needed.
- Maintains portion control in preparation and serving.
- Checks left-over perishables in refrigerator and freezer and arranges to use them.
- Perform other related duties as assigned.
